Beef steak is one of the richest dietary sources of heme iron — the form your body absorbs most easily. The exact iron content of a steak, though, varies by cut, by its weight, and by whether that weight is measured raw or after cooking. Calculation Method
This calculator estimates iron with a simple two-step process. First it converts the weight to grams, then to cooked grams if needed. Second it multiplies cooked grams by the cut's iron density per 100 g.
For raw weights: cooked weight = raw weight × yield factor. Typical yield factors are rare 0.90, medium rare 0.85, medium 0.80, medium well 0.75, and well done 0.70.
Why apply a yield factor? A raw steak is mostly muscle, water, and fat. During cooking, moisture and fat are lost, so a 250 g raw steak might weigh about 213 g when cooked medium rare. Because the iron values in nutrient databases are reported for cooked meat, the yield step keeps the estimate consistent.
Worked Examples
Example 1: 8 oz ribeye, medium rare, raw. 8 oz = 226.8 g. Cooked yield at 0.85 = 192.8 g. Ribeye density 2.1 mg/100 g gives 192.8 × 2.1 ÷ 100 = 4.05 mg. That is about 22% of the FDA Daily Value.
Example 2: 170 g sirloin, cooked. 170 g × 2.5 mg/100 g = 4.25 mg. That covers about 53% of an adult male's 8 mg target.
Example 3: 6 oz hanger steak, medium, raw. 6 oz = 170.1 g. Medium yield 0.80 gives 136.1 g cooked. Hanger density 3.6 mg/100 g gives 136.1 × 3.6 ÷ 100 = 4.90 mg.
Reference Table: Approximate Iron in Cooked Cuts
| Cut | Iron (mg per 100 g) | Character |
|---|---|---|
| Hanger | 3.6 | Rich, beefy, loose grain |
| Skirt | 3.2 | Long flat muscle, intense flavor |
| Flank | 2.8 | Lean, bold flavor |
| Sirloin | 2.5 | Lean steakhouse favorite |
| T-Bone / Porterhouse | 2.4 | Includes strip and tenderloin |
| New York Strip | 2.2 | Modest marbling, firm bite |
| Ribeye | 2.1 | Heavy marbling, very tender |
| Filet Mignon | 2.0 | Lean tenderloin, mild taste |
These are practical averages for cooked, trimmed beef. USDA values vary with cooking method, trimming, and source animal.
Tips for a Better Estimate
- Weigh the steak before cooking if you plan to track nutrients per serving, then re-weigh after cooking to record the actual cooked yield.
- Use the same units throughout. If the package label is in pounds, convert to ounces first: 1 lb = 16 oz.
- Remember that iron density does not change much across lean and fatty cuts, but a fattier cut may weigh less after cooking because more fat renders out.

Frequently Asked Questions
Is raw or cooked weight better?
Cooked weight is more direct because the nutrient values are based on cooked meat. If the raw weight is more convenient, choose a doneness level to make the calculator estimate the cooked equivalent.
Why does the result differ from the label on my package?
Labels may use a different cut, different serving size, or values from a different database. Cooking method also matters: a steak cooked rare retains more moisture and can have a slightly different nutrient concentration per 100 g than one cooked well done.
Can steak alone meet my daily iron need?
Most people get iron from a mix of meat, poultry, fish, legumes, fortified cereals, and vegetables. A single 8 oz steak can provide roughly 25–60% of an adult man's daily target depending on cut and doneness, but a balanced diet is a more practical approach than relying on steak alone.
